Maintaining your septic system in Hardy is crucial for its longevity and functionality. Start by being mindful of what you flush down the toilet or drain; avoid disposing of non-biodegradable items, grease, and harsh chemicals that can disrupt the natural bacteria in your tank. Regularly check for any signs of leaks or issues, and ensure that your drain field is free from heavy vehicles or structures that can compact the soil. It's also beneficial to have your septic tank pumped every three to five years, depending on household size and usage. Engaging a local septic service provider can offer tailored maintenance plans and inspections, helping you address potential issues before they escalate.
In Hardy, it's generally recommended to have your septic tank pumped every three to five years, depending on the size of your tank and the number of people in your household. Regular pumping is essential to prevent sludge buildup, which can lead to system failures and costly repairs. If you notice signs such as slow drains, odors, or standing water near your drain field, it may indicate that your tank is full and needs immediate attention. Additionally, larger households or homes with high water usage may require more frequent pumping. Consulting with a local septic service provider in Hardy can help you establish a maintenance schedule that suits your specific needs and ensures the longevity of your septic system.

Signs of a failing septic system in Hardy can include slow drains, gurgling sounds in the plumbing, and unpleasant odors coming from the drains or yard. You might also notice pooling water or lush green grass over the drain field, which can indicate that wastewater is surfacing. If your toilets frequently back up or you experience frequent clogs, these can be critical indicators of septic system issues. Early detection of these signs is crucial to prevent more severe problems and costly repairs. If you suspect that your septic system is failing, it's essential to consult with a local septic service professional in Hardy who can conduct a thorough inspection and recommend appropriate solutions.
If you suspect that your septic tank is full in Hardy, the first step is to avoid using water as much as possible to prevent further overflow and potential backups. This includes refraining from flushing toilets, running dishwashers, or doing laundry. Next, contact a local septic service provider to schedule an emergency pumping. Regular maintenance and pumping can help avoid such situations, but if your tank is full, immediate action is necessary to protect your home and property from damage. Additionally, consider evaluating your water usage habits and septic system design, as excessive water use can contribute to frequent tank filling. A local expert can provide insights into maintaining your system effectively.
